UP NEET PG 2025: 12 Candidates Banned from Participating in UP NEET PG Counseling for Not Accepting Allotted Seats

KKN Gurugram Desk | The Uttar Pradesh Directorate General of Medical Education and Training (DGME, UP) has announced strict measures for candidates who failed to accept their allotted seats during the previous year’s stray vacancy round or left their courses midway after admission. A total of 12 candidates have been banned from participating in the UP NEET PG 2025 counseling process due to their non-compliance with the admission procedure.

The notice issued by DGME, UP states that these 12 candidates will not be allowed to take part in the UP NEET PG Counseling 2025. It further warns that any candidate who refuses to take admission after being allotted a seat in the stray vacancy round will have their security deposit forfeited and will be banned from participating in the next round of counseling for the 2025-26 academic session.

Reasons Behind the Ban on Candidates

The UP NEET PG 2025 counseling ban on these candidates stems from incidents in the previous year when some students who were allotted seats during the stray vacancy round failed to accept them. This left several seats vacant, which caused unnecessary disruption and impacted the overall counseling process. As per the notice, the candidates who were allotted seats but did not proceed with the admission or withdrew midway after being admitted to the course will face stringent penalties.

The DGME, UP has released a list of 9 candidates who failed to accept their allotted seats during the stray vacancy round and have been banned from participating in the 2025 counseling session. Additionally, the department has issued a separate list of 3 candidates who were admitted last year but left their courses before completion.

New Guidelines for UP NEET PG 2025 Counseling

According to the rules, if a candidate accepts a seat in a government or private medical or dental college but later leaves the course before completion, they will be debarred from taking part in the next academic session’s entrance exam. This move is aimed at reducing seat wastage and ensuring that seats in medical colleges are occupied by candidates who are genuinely committed to completing the course.

The UP NEET PG 2025 counseling will officially begin in July 2025, and candidates who have previously failed to follow the admission procedures will not be eligible to participate this time. The DGME, UP had also informed candidates about these stringent rules in the previous year’s counseling process.

The Impact of Last Year’s Decision

The introduction of stricter guidelines for the UP NEET PG Counseling process started in July 2024, and its impact is already being felt this year. A senior official from the Department of Medical Education explained the rationale behind the ban: “The new provision was implemented because, in the past, several students accepted seats but later abandoned them, leading to vacant seats in the related colleges. This caused unnecessary disruption in the admission process.” The official also mentioned that before 2024, the number of such cases was relatively higher. However, with the introduction of these strict measures, there is an expectation that this practice will be significantly reduced in the coming years.

Availability of PG Seats in Uttar Pradesh

Uttar Pradesh offers a total of over 4,000 PG seats across government and private medical colleges. Among these, 1,871 seats are available in government colleges for courses like MD, MS, and Diplomas, while 2,100 seats are available in private medical colleges. Additionally, 250 seats have been introduced for super-speciality courses, making it an attractive opportunity for medical graduates pursuing further specialization.

However, these numbers are subject to changes based on various factors such as the demand for specific courses, availability of faculty, and changes in government policies. The stray vacancy round in the counseling process plays an important role in filling up these seats. Therefore, any candidate who disrupts this process by refusing an allotted seat or abandoning the course mid-way only adds to the challenges faced by the medical education department.

Consequences for Medical Institutions and Students

The repercussions of seat wastage are far-reaching. When candidates refuse their allotted seats, it results in wasted resources for both the institutions and the government. The medical colleges are forced to accommodate new candidates at the last moment, and the unfilled seats can affect the reputation and functioning of these institutions.

For candidates, the ban is a serious consequence, as it prevents them from participating in the counseling process for the upcoming academic year. This can delay their entry into post-graduate medical courses and impact their long-term career plans. Students who had initially shown interest but later chose not to accept their admission will find it challenging to make up for lost time and opportunities.
